5.1 FI protection switch
The FI protection switch option can only be supplied by the
factory.
The FI protection switch (RCD) is a protective measure
against dangerous body currents according to DIN VDE
0100-551.
1. The assembly's earthing connection clamps must be
connected to the earthing spike by at least 16mm² of
earthing cable (green/yellow). The spike must be driven
into the ground. BG Bau recommends earthing
resistance of
≤
50
Ω
(see BGI 867).
2. Alternatively, a proper earthing device conforming to
VDE 0100-540 can be used (such as the main earthing
line in buildings).
1. The effectiveness of this protective measure must be
checked at least once a month by an electrical expert or,
if suitable measuring and testing devices are available,
by an electrotechnically trained person under the
guidance and supervision of an electrical expert.
2. Additionally, every work day, the user must check the
mechanical operation of the release by activating the test
button on the residual current protection device (RCD)
(see Fig.
5-1
10))
.
